в этом большом плане — перевод на английский

Варианты перевода словосочетания «в этом большом плане»

в этом большом планеin the grand scheme of things

Я имею в виду, кто ты на самом деле в этом большом плане?
I mean, who are you really, in the grand scheme of things?
В этом большом плане?
Oh, in the grand scheme of things?